Re: Provincial Facade 3Jun 01, 2015 1:49 pm It depends on what you have in mind. When builders talk about facade options, they usually involve much more than just the finish on the front wall. They often change the roof and windows. You could just render it yourself after handover, but I'm guessing you must want more than just changes to the render. You'll want all the roof, walls and windows to be right, as that's hand to change afterwards. I'd say the best approach is to show the builder exactly what facade you are after, and see if they can fit it to the design, and how much they want to charge for it.
